WebThe receiver follows the same protocol and removes the stuffed bit after the specified number of transitionless bits, but can use the stuffed bit to recover the sender's clock. … WebApr 15, 2024 · 2. Bit stuffing is on the interface, not the transceiver, like how there is also hardware in the interface to calculate the CRC and various other errors without ever having to touch the main processor, if it sees the successive bits, it inserts the inverted non data bit, The transceiver remains just a level converter,

WebByte stuffingis a process that transforms a sequence of data bytes that may contain 'illegal' or 'reserved' values (such as packet delimiter) into a potentially longer sequence that contains no occurrences of those values. The extra length of the transformed sequence is typically referred to as the overhead of the algorithm.
